【Python系列】Python 项目 Docker 部署指南
warning:
这篇文章距离上次修改已过193天,其中的内容可能已经有所变动。
# 使用官方Python运行时作为父镜像
FROM python:3.8-slim
# 设置工作目录
WORKDIR /app
# 复制当前目录下的内容到容器的/app目录
COPY . /app
# 安装requirements.txt中指定的任何所需包
RUN pip install --no-cache-dir -r requirements.txt
# 运行app.py当容器启动时
CMD ["python", "./app.py"]
这个Dockerfile为Python项目提供了一个简单的Docker部署指南。它首先从Python的官方镜像开始构建,设置工作目录,并复制项目文件到工作目录。接着,它使用pip安装所有必要的依赖,最后当容器启动时运行app.py
。这个例子展示了如何使用Docker来简化部署Python应用程序的过程。
评论已关闭